    Size

    Bunk beds create spaces-saving sleeping solutions for children rooms, allowing the floor space that would normally be taken up by single twin mattresses, foundations or box springs. They also offer an opportunity to add storage options like drawers with built-in trundles or cubbies. childrens bunk beds with slides beds are available in classic Mission designs as well as contemporary and transitional styles that mix solid wood construction with modern and elegant finishes.

    Take into consideration the height of the top bunk when choosing a twin bunk bed suitable for children. This will ensure that your child will comfortably sleep in the bed. Take into consideration their height at present and how tall they'll likely get in the next few years. Also, consider how confident they are with moving around furniture. You can assess their ease of movement and their ability to move around furniture by watching how they play with outdoor equipment.

    Most standard bunk beds fit the twin mattress, which measures 38 inches wide by 75 inches long. Pick a Twin XL Bunk Bed for older teens or children to accommodate their longer legs. A Full-Over Queen Bunk Bed, which can fit a Queen-sized Mattress is a great option for children who have a significant age gap or siblings sharing bedrooms.

    For younger children choose a low-profile Twin over Twin bunk bed that provides plenty of headroom on the lower bunk. Many of these models have side ladders to make it easy to get on or stairs that are located on the sides or fronts of the beds. Select a bunk bed that has angled ladders or stairway step entryways. Front guardrails are also available.

    For a more spacious sleeping solution, opt for a Triple Twin over a Queen bunk bed that can accommodate three or two adults to rest comfortably. These are great for sharing rooms for children, or as the ultimate place to sleep over. The options listed here all have a desk under the upper bunk that is perfect for studying, homework and playing. The Honey Mission Twin Over Full Stair Stepper bunk bed is a great illustration of a stylish, practical option that includes a sturdy desk.

    Material

    A lot of bunk bed styles utilize wood, which adds warmth and a classic style to a bedroom for children. Certain models also feature metal frames, which provide a sleek and minimalist look. Bunk beds can come with different types of twin mattresses. The most common is the twin over twin that takes up the least amount of floor space and can be used to accommodate two small children or siblings sharing a room. Another option that is popular is the full bunk beds childrens that is twin over twin that can be used to accommodate two older kids or teens who would prefer a more spacious sleep area.

    You can also find bunks that have a variety of trundle bed, which is a great option for adding more sleeping space to the bedroom without taking up a lot of room. Some bunk beds allow a third mattress to be placed on top, whereas others have an open drawer that is ideal to store extra blankets and pillows. Bunk beds that include the futon can be transformed into a comfy seating area for guests.

    There are many finishes and colors to choose from when looking for a brand new twin over full bunk bed. White bunk beds are a fantastic option for any interior design style. Solid birch bunk beds are an excellent choice for those who want a traditional, yet durable bunk bed. The gray, espresso and oak finishes also give an elegant look that is in keeping with the traditional bunk bed design.

    When buying a bunk bed, it is important to consider the material. However, the overall quality of furniture is just as important. A sturdy structure is essential for bunk beds designed for children. They must be able stand up to the test of time and years of use. Find childrens wooden bunk beds bunks made to last. You can also choose a steel-frame model that is resistant to rust and easy to maintain.

    Bunk beds can be customised with a range of features, such as attachable ladders and stairs that make it easier for youngsters to climb up to the higher sleeping area. Some designs have themed designs, such as Mickey Mouse or Star Wars to help them integrate into the decor of a kid's bedroom.

    Safety

    Bunk beds are a great option to make space in shared bedrooms. However, they must be considered in conjunction with safety concerns. These precautions are designed to minimize injuries and accidents resulting from falling, entrapment, or other hazards. By taking the time to put up and maintain bunkbeds, implementing proper supervision and teaching children healthy sleeping habits, you can lower the risk.

    Age restrictions: Children are only permitted to use the top bunk in a bunk bed if they are at six years old and have the physical coordination, judgment and maturity to safely climb onto the ladder. It is not recommended that younger children use a bunk bed as they may fall or get trapped when trying to climb the ladder.

    Ladder placement: The ladder must be securely connected to the bunk frame, and then placed at a level that is safe to stop it from falling or tipping. It is essential to train children to use the ladder properly and avoid horseplay on or around the ladder. It is important to inspect the ladder regularly for signs of wear, and replace or tighten any loose parts.

    Proper rail placement Safety rails must be installed on all sides of the upper bunk and at least 5 inches (13 cm) above the mattress to prevent falls. Rails must be securely attached to the frame with no gaps or loose connections. Regular inspections of the bunk bed should include examining the rails to ensure that they are in good condition.

    Guard rail gaps: The distance between the guardrails (and safety rails) should not exceed 3.5 inches (9cm) to prevent children from getting their heads or limbs caught in these gaps. To test the gap, a solid globe can be inserted through the opening to ensure that it isn't large enough to cause a neck or head entrapment.

    It is also a great idea to keep the bunk bed away form windows. This will prevent children from climbing up or trying to get to the window sills and possibly falling off.
